How to Make Cauliflower Crust Pizza (how to make cauliflower pizza crust)

Step 1: Preheat Your Oven

Begin by preheating your oven to 400 degrees F. This ensures that your crust gets that perfect golden brown color while baking.

Step 2: Sauté the Cauliflower Rice

Add your cauliflower rice to a large cast iron skillet or sauté pan over medium-high heat. Stir it around until it starts to soften—about 2-3 minutes will do. This step helps release some moisture so your crust isn’t soggy.

Step 3: Cool and Squeeze

Once softened, remove the pan from heat and let the cauliflower cool. Then, place it in cheesecloth (or a clean kitchen towel) and squeeze out as much liquid as possible. This is crucial for achieving a firm crust!

Step 4: Combine Ingredients

In a medium bowl, mix the squeezed cauliflower with one egg, shredded mozzarella, parmesan cheese,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per. Stir until everything is well combined—it should form a cohesive mixture.

Step 5: Form Your Crust

On a baking sheet lined with parchment paper, pour out your cauliflower mixture. Use your hands to shape it into a ball and then flatten it into a thin circle about 1/4 inch thick. This thickness allows for even cooking.

Step 6: Bake the Crust

Place your baking sheet on the middle rack of the oven and bake for 25-30 minutes or until slightly browned. Keep an eye on it—you want that beautiful golden color!

Step 7: Add Toppings

Once baked, cover your crust with pizza sauce and sprinkle on shredded mozzarella along with any other toppings you desire (hello turkey pepperoni!). Pop it back in the oven for another five minutes until everything is melted and bubbly.

Step 8: Slice and Serve

Remove from the oven and let cool slightly before slicing into pieces. Enjoy every bite of this scrumptious Cauliflower Crust Pizza—perfectly crispy yet tender!

Make Ahead and Storage

This Cauliflower Crust Pizza is perfect for meal prep! You can easily make the crust ahead of time and store it for a quick weeknight dinner.

Storing Leftovers

  • Allow any leftover pizza to cool completely before storing.
  • Wrap individual slices in plastic wrap or aluminum foil.
  • Place wrapped slices in an airtight container and refrigerate for up to 3 days.

Freezing

  • To freeze, allow the cauliflower crust to cool completely after baking.
  • Wrap the un-topped crust tightly in plastic wrap, then place it in a freezer-safe bag or container.
  • Freeze for up to 2 months.

Reheating

  •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  • For frozen crust, bake straight from the freezer for about 10-15 minutes until heated through.
  • For refrigerated slices, reheat in the oven for about 5-7 minutes or until warm and crispy.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 3 cups cauliflower rice
  • 1 large egg
  • 1/4 cup mozzarella cheese (shredded)
  • 1/4 cup parmesan cheese (shredded)
  • 2 teaspoons Italian seasoning
  • 1 teaspoon kosher salt
  • 1/8 teaspoon ground black pepper
  • pizza sauce
  • shredded mozzarella
  • turkey turkey pepperoni

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. Sauté the cauliflower rice in a pan over medium-high heat for 2-3 minutes until softened.
  3. Allow it to cool, then squeeze out excess moisture using cheesecloth or a clean kitchen towel.
  4. In a bowl, mix drained cauliflower with egg, mozzarella, parmesan,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per until combined.
  5. Shape the mixture into a thin round crust on parchment-lined baking sheet.
  6. Bake for 25-30 minutes until golden brown.
  7. Add pizza sauce and toppings, then bake for an additional 5 minutes until cheese melts.
